For what? You don't pit helicopter gunship against helicopter gunship. You use the gunship against opponents on the ground. At this time, Pakistan needs helicopters against insurgents. It is therefor irrelevant what India operates.
 
I thought Mi-28 was much more capable than Mi-35. Pakistan should have gone for Mi-28.
Mi-35 derives from Mi-24 which derives from Mi-8 which Pakistan has been operating for years. That's three advantages (training and maintenance and logistics). Mi-35 can also carry personnel (Mi-28 can't)

Mi-35 takes greater weight of ordnance (3400 v 2900 kilo).
Mi 35 has higher top speed (335 v 320 km/h)
Mi 35 has greater range (450 v 435 km)

Mi 28 has greater rate of climb (13,6 m/s v 8 m/s)
Mi 28 has higher ceiling (5700m v 4500m)
